The word "impetuously" is an adverb that describes an action done with sudden or rash impulsiveness. It suggests a lack of forethought or consideration for the consequences, often leading to hasty decisions and reactions. Impetuous actions are typically characterized by a strong emotional drive rather than rational thinking. To better understand the meaning of "impetuously," let’s break it down into a few key aspects: 1. Definition: Impetuously means to act quickly and without deliberation, often in a manner that is emotionally charged. 2. Synonyms: Some common synonyms include rashly, hastily, impulsively, or recklessly. 3. Contextual Usage: Impetuously can be used in various scenarios, such as in literature, storytelling, or everyday situations. For instance, someone might make an impetuous decision to travel without planning. 4. Emotional Connotation: The word carries a slightly negative tone, indicating that such actions can lead to unfavorable consequences or poor outcomes. To illustrate the use of "impetuously," consider the following examples: 1. "She impetuously agreed to the job offer without considering the long commute." 2. "His impetuous nature often got him into trouble, as he frequently jumped to conclusions." 3. "They impetuously bought tickets for the concert without checking their finances." In literature, you might encounter characters described as impetuous, revealing their spontaneous and unpredictable traits. This can add depth to their personalities and create tension within the narrative, especially when these characters face the repercussions of their hasty decisions.
